Product Description:

NPK 12-12-17+TE is a specialized fertilizer formulation derived from Potassium Sulphate, with a substantial concentration of Potassium, Magnesium, and Sulphur, and minimal presence of chlorine compounds. This fertilizer is enriched with balanced micronutrients, meticulously proportioned to cater to the specific requirements of plants. Prior to application, it is recommended to blend NPK 12-12-17+TE with soil amendments and Humic acid.

Furthermore, this fertilizer assists in enhancing the absorption rates of essential nutrients, leading to increased flowering and blooming strength in a wide range of crops, landscape plants, ornamental plants, and fruit trees. Its carefully engineered composition makes it a valuable tool for promoting optimal growth and yield in various agricultural and horticultural settings.

Production:

SOP Base Compound Fertilizer can be manufactured through the utilization of four key raw materials: sulfur, muriate of potash, phosphate rock, and liquid ammonia. Sulfur serves as the primary material for sulfuric acid production, muriate of potash is essential for SOP creation, and phosphate rock is utilized in the production of phosphoric acid. An ammonia and mixed acid reaction enables the creation of a slurry. Subsequently, through the processes of granulation and drying, the SOP Base Compound Fertilizer is synthesized, following the appropriate ratio.
